The Graduate Certificate in Intellectual Property Law Writing is a specialized program designed to equip students with the knowledge and skills necessary to succeed in the field of intellectual property law writing.
This program focuses on teaching students how to write effectively about intellectual property law, including patents, trademarks, copyrights, and trade secrets.
Upon completion of the program, students will be able to demonstrate their understanding of intellectual property law writing principles and practices, including research, analysis, and writing skills.
The program is typically completed in one year and consists of four courses, which are designed to provide students with a comprehensive understanding of intellectual property law writing.
The Graduate Certificate in Intellectual Property Law Writing is highly relevant to the industry, as companies and organizations require professionals who can effectively communicate complex intellectual property concepts to various audiences.
Graduates of this program can pursue careers in intellectual property law writing, editing, and publishing, or work as in-house counsel for companies and organizations.
The program is also beneficial for those who want to specialize in intellectual property law writing and become experts in their field.
The Graduate Certificate in Intellectual Property Law Writing is offered by many universities and institutions, and admission requirements vary depending on the institution.
Applicants typically need to have a bachelor's degree and meet the English language proficiency requirements of the institution.
The program is designed to be flexible and can be completed online or on-campus, making it accessible to students who have busy schedules or live far from the institution.
